How to get from Lelle to Palmse by bus and train?

From Lelle to Palmse by bus and train

To get from Lelle to Palmse in Vihula, you’ll need to take one train line and 2 bus lines: take the RE23 train from Lelle station to Tallinn station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 277 bus and finally take the 25 bus from Lepispea station to Palmse Mõis station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 1 min.
